PR description:
This PR is a collection of updates for Run-3 CSC trigger primitives (actually Phase-2 which we're moving forward by several years).
PR validation:
Code was tested on 10k events of B904 cosmic data (to test Run-3 algorithm), and on 26k events of 2018D ZeroBias data Run 322022 (to test Run-2 algorithm). Chambers ME+1/1/9, ME+1/1/10 and ME+1/1/11 were excluded in this comparison because we had loaded prototype Phase-2 firmware on those chambers.
Plots are added below.
Data vs emulator for B904 data: DataVsEmulatorComparison_June2021.pdf
Data vs emulator for ZeroBias data: CSC_dataVsEmul_CMS_Run_322022.pdf
An improvement is seen for the B904 data. No change is seen for the 2018D ZeroBias data.
There are minor discrepancies in the ZeroBias data I'm still trying to understand. Second attached PDF file.
a) fewer ALCTs in emulation for ME1/1. It's about 1 every 1000 ALCTs (see page 11)
b) emulation seems to be promoting 4- and 5-layer ALCTs to 6-layer (see page 2)
c) fewer CLCTs in emulation. Also about in every 1000 CLCTs (see page 29)
